curl: fix CVES
Backport patches to fix below CVEs: CVE-2021-22901 CVE-2021-22924 CVE-2021-22926 (From OE-Core rev: 8a01fe853c151ba787802b8d5895273c6da8bc78) Signed-off-by: Mingli Yu <mingli.yu@windriver.com> Signed-off-by: Anuj Mittal <anuj.mittal@intel.com> Signed-off-by: Richard Purdie <richard.purdie@linuxfoundation.org>
